Change of "guard" at the Ministry of Energy

The Ministry of Energy is preparing a change of "guard" with the current Minister George Lakkotrypis preparing, according to information, to hand over his portfolio. The news did not come as a thunderbolt in the air as his departure was rumored since last year when President Anastasiadis was undergoing a reshuffle.

Although there was information that the successor could become known after the end of today's Council of Ministers, this may be postponed since next week, June 23, George Lakkotrypis is scheduled to visit Israel where he will accompany its President. Democracy.

Among the names that are heard and have been written intensely for his succession is that of the current Deputy Minister of Shipping Natasa Pileidou.
